Understanding Indian Gambling Law
The primary legal reference for gambling in India is the Public Gambling Act of 1867, which lays down the groundwork for gambling regulations nationwide. This Act prohibits the operation or patronage of public gambling houses. Nevertheless, it does not directly address the realm of online gambling, resulting in a grey area where numerous online betting exchanges function. Each state holds the authority to manage gambling within its jurisdiction, resulting in a diverse array of laws that can vary significantly from one state to another.
Skill vs. Chance Distinction
One of the crucial distinctions in determining the legality of betting activities in India is the difference between games of skill and games of chance. The Supreme Court of India has recognized skill-based games as legal, while games predominantly based on chance are often considered illegal.
- Games of Skill: Betting exchanges that allow you to bet on cricket matches and require a degree of knowledge and strategy fall into this category. Examples include exchanges that let you analyze player stats, weather conditions, and other factors.
- Games of Chance: Traditional lotteries, roulette, and most forms of casino games are categorized under this and are typically illegal under Indian law.
This differentiation is crucial when evaluating the legal status of cricket betting exchanges in India.
State-Wise Gambling Regulations
As previously noted, individual states possess the right to govern gambling activities. Certain states have imposed specific bans on particular types of online betting. Here’s a summary of states with substantial restrictions:
- Telangana: Prohibits all forms of online gambling.
- Andhra Pradesh (AP): Has similar regulations to Telangana, making online betting illegal.
- Tamil Nadu (TN): Enforces strict laws against online gambling activities.
- Odisha: Limits online gambling, although some exceptions exist.
- Assam: Also has laws that restrict online betting platforms.
It is imperative to comprehend state-level regulations for those wishing to partake in cricket betting.
